The Speaker of Taraba State House of Assembly, Dr Albasu Kunini, on Wednesday, resigned his position as speaker, a position he had held since December 2019.

Kunini, who represents Lau State Constituency, said that his resignation was on personal grounds.

He thanked members for their support.

Mr Kizito Bonzena, member, representing Zing state Constituency, was unanimously elected as the new speaker.

Bonzena was the Chief Whip of the house before his election as Speaker.
